Reaction of Cl3SiR or (EtO)(3)SiR with [PW11O39](7-) affords the disubstituted hybrid anions [PW11O39(SiR)(2)O](3-). These species have been characterized by IR spectroscopy in the solid state and by multinuclear NMR (H-1, Si-29, P-31 and W-183) and cyclic voltammetry in solution. The hydrosilylation of [PW11O39(Si-CH=CH2)(2)O](3-) has been achieved with Et3SiH and PhSiMe2H. These are the first examples of hydrosilylation on a hybrid tungstophosphate core. The chromogenic behaviour of hybrid species has been demonstrated in solution. (c) 2006 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
